I was asked to give a prayer before the Thanksgiving dinner. Okay...where
to start? Oh for sure, most of us say the usual...thanks for family, life in general,
our dog or maybe money...(that's one issue that's pretty shallow?!?)...new car,
home...blah, blah...blah...WHOA...Stop your horse for a minute...let's
really think about being thankful. I've got an old bench in front
of my barn and after doing the chores in the late afternoon – if the weather's not
too bad – I take up residence there for some deep "ponderings". I look out
over the valley and see so much that we take for granted and really don't
appreciate. I see the snowcapped mountain peaks and am thankful for the water that
it will provide us in the spring. From that water, it grows the grass that will
render a carpet of lush grazing for wildlife and cattle...(Yes, dear enviros,
THEY do very well cohabitating together!) I see the far off mountain
crest that Deanne and I both went to the precarious summit to distribute the ashes
of a relative and dear friend. On this cold, frigid morning, I see the frost covering
the tree limbs like a coat of sparkling new armor. I hear the snort of my rope
horse as he waits to be fed and the steam from the breath of my roping steers as
they get up from the straw and stretch the "kinks" out of their legs. I hear the
crunch under my boots from last night's snow and feel the sting of cutting glacial
air as it slaps my face...I feel...alive, and that my friends, is what I'm
really thankful for! It's not the material items...no, not at all....it's
the God given ability to see, hear, feel the world around me, drink it in like a
fine wine...life...that's what I'm thankful for...God bless you and....feel
life!
